What Is Molecular Hydrogen?
Hydrogen is the lightest, most abundant element in the universe and an integral part of the fabric of life itself. Along with carbon, nitrogen, and oxygen, hydrogen is a building block of every living being.
In its purest form, hydrogen (H2) consists of two atoms tightly bound together. This is molecular hydrogen, an extremely light, colorless, odorless gas.
Due to its small size and neutral charge, molecular hydrogen can diffuse rapidly throughout the body, including into cells and tissues.
The Heavy Cost of Free Radicals
Inside the body, natural metabolic processes produce molecules known as reactive oxygen species (ROS), often referred to as free radicals. In balanced amounts, these molecules play important roles in cellular signaling.
However, excess free radicals can contribute to oxidative stress, which may impact cellular function over time. This process has been widely studied in relation to aging and overall biological efficiency.
The body possesses natural antioxidant defense systems to help maintain this balance. Many beneficial compounds can also be obtained through a healthy diet rich in fruits and vegetables.
However, oxidative stress is a natural part of life, and maintaining balance is an ongoing process influenced by lifestyle and environmental factors.

What Makes Molecular Hydrogen Unique?
One of the most interesting aspects of molecular hydrogen is its potential role as a selective antioxidant.
Research suggests that molecular hydrogen may preferentially interact with highly reactive molecules, such as hydroxyl radicals (•OH), while leaving beneficial signaling molecules largely unaffected.
This selectivity allows it to support the body’s natural balance without broadly disrupting important cellular processes.
A Breakthrough Area of Research
While hydrogen is abundant in the universe, delivering it efficiently into the body has historically been a challenge.
Interest in molecular hydrogen increased following a landmark study published in Nature Medicine in 2007, which first reported its potential as a selective antioxidant.
Since then, a growing body of research, including over 2,000 publications, has explored its biological activity and potential applications.
Early-stage studies have investigated hydrogen in forms such as hydrogen-enriched water and inhaled hydrogen gas, with findings suggesting potential benefits in supporting oxidative balance and cellular function.
The Simplest Supplement in the Universe
It may sound like an overstatement, but molecular hydrogen is one of the simplest molecules known.
From a clinical nutrition perspective, one of the key challenges with hydrogen is its volatility. Because H2 is extremely small and light, it can dissipate quickly from water if not properly generated at the time of use.
Dr. Adam Trainor explains:
“Because H2 is the smallest molecule in existence, it can escape from containers easily. Advanced tablet technology helps generate hydrogen directly in water, supporting effective delivery at the time of consumption.”

How Molecular Hydrogen Is Used
Hydrogen Water
One of the most accessible ways to consume molecular hydrogen is through hydrogen-enriched water. Tablets can be added to water to generate hydrogen on-site.

Hydrogen Inhalation
Another approach involves inhaling hydrogen gas in controlled concentrations. This allows hydrogen to enter through the lungs and diffuse rapidly throughout the body.
